#324568 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#324568 is composed of 19.6% red, 27.1%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.9% cyan, 33.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 218.9 degrees, a saturation of 35.1% and a lightness of 30.2%. #324568 color hex could be obtained by blending #648ad0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

● #324568 color description : Very dark desaturated blue.
#324568 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#324568 has RGB values of R:50, G:69,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0.34,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 3294568.
